Basketball Recap: Pelion Panthers vs. King Academy Knights

You're bound to get a positive result if you outscore your opponent every quarter, and that's exactly how it played out for Pelion on Monday. Given that consistent dominance, it should come as no surprise that they blew the King Academy Knights out of the water with a 52-18 final score. The matchup was all but wrapped up at the end of the third, by which point the Panthers had established a 30 point advantage.

Leading Pelion to victory were John Berned and Kolton Rogers. Berned went 5 of 6 on his way to 14 points, while Rogers posted nine points and five blocks. The dominant performance gave Rogers a new career-high in blocks. The team also got some help courtesy of Chris Rodriguez, who put up ten points and three steals.

The victory made it two in a row for Pelion and bumps their season record up to 7-2. As for King Academy, they dropped their record down to 0-3 with the loss, which was their sixth straight at home dating back to last season.

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Pelion will host Wagener-Salley at 7:30 p.m. on Wednesday. As for King Academy, they will have a little extra prep time after the defeat as they won't be playing again for a while. They'll take on Laurens Academy at 7:30 p.m. on January 7, 2025.
